Revolancer is a freelance marketplace that connects ambitious businesses with skilled freelancers. They mke use of innovating AI-powered quality control, which reduces freelancer fees, and brings our customers both quality and value without compromise.

Revolancer aims to become the next-generation freelancing platform, vetting freelancer’s services as standard, and charging zero commission fees to freelancers.

Itwas founded in early 2021 by Karl Swanepoel, who was subsequently joined by Skye Brady and Kinga Mijal. They won both main grant prizes in the annual InvEnterPrize competition, and using this grant were able to develop their platform in-house and launch their beta version, which is already being enjoyed by over 160 users (back in 2021).

Revolancer is part of the Accelerated Growth Programme, and is being advised by Mat Braddy, the founding Chief Marketing Officer of Just Eat.

UltraEdit is a traditional code editor where you can write, highlight, fold, and otherwise manage your code – but there are some distinctive features that set it apart from other code editors.

You’ll get a chance to:

  • find and replace lines and lists of lines in files
  • highlight syntax for most coding languages
  • pick an editor theme
  • manage files from remote servers
  • view an informative status bar showing last modification time for the file, the file size, and current line number

You can even add extremely long lines of code to this text editor – even up to 20,000 characters before wrap.

Each freelance writer needs to optimise his or her content for SEO – and Ahrefs is the ultimate SEO tool for this.

You’ll get to use an array of features to plan out fully optimised content for your blog – some of the more prominent features include:

  • a keyword research tool with a large number of keywords per word (the keyword “productive” returns 35,000+ related keywords, which is much more than what you get with competitor tools)
  • traffic estimates for the top 10 pages on any subject in the Keyword explorer
  • keyword difficulty scores that show how difficult it will be to rank for a certain keyword given the competition (you’ll also get easier-to-rank-for alternative keywords)

The keyword database is updated on a monthly basis, and you can list all your favorite and most frequently used keywords in one place – and that’s just the tip of Ahrefs’ iceberg.
